Brian Leni – Properly Valuing Resource Stocks In Relation To Price Trends, And Consideration Of The Three Investor Biases

Brian Leni, Founder and Editor of The Junior Stock Review, joins us to reflect on how macroeconomic factors have driven the prices of the precious metals and base metals higher, but that many of junior explorers and developers resource stocks are not keeping up with these gains in the underlying metals. We review how he looks at metals price assumptions in relation to valuations of companies with or without defined ounces or pounds in the ground, and whether he prefers more defensive companies insulated against lower prices, or optionality stocks that will outperform in a rising price environment.

 

We wrap up by having Brian outline the “3 Biases” he feels are hurting investor’s performance, and that he has talked about recently at mining conferences and sector interviews.  It is well worth investors time to listen to  how he breaks down 1) confirmation bias  2) the bias of over-influence from social proof and 3) the misweighing bias of not doing the most important things first before investing.
